>Because my public facing website (http://www.fqdn.com) is hosted offsite,
>far away from the small business server, I set up http://remote.fqdn.com
to
>point at RWW (the SBS's external IP address). To make it easy for my
users
>when they're traveling, I want them to be able to type in that address and
>get redirected to RWW at https://remote.fqdn.com/Remote (which my script
>used to do).
>
>To sum it up:
>Redirect
>http://remote.fqdn.com
>to
>https://remote.fqdn.com/Remote
>
>Now that I think about it, opening up port 80 might have been how I did
this
>before. Probably not a good idea. Hopefully someone has a different
>solution.
